Planning Your Route with Cost Efficiency in Mind

Embarking on an RV journey involves more than just hitting the open road; it’s about creating experiences that are both memorable and affordable. When plotting your course, choosing a route with cost efficiency at its heart can significantly lessen your RV costs, making every mile count. Start by considering destinations that aren’t far from your starting point, as this can drastically reduce fuel consumption, one of the biggest expenses for RVers. Additionally, dodging toll roads can keep a few more dollars in your pocket—money that can be spent on making memories instead. Utilize free mapping tools and apps that highlight the most economical routes, integrating scenic byways that not only enrich your travel experience but also help in conserving fuel. This approach doesn’t just save money; it invites you to explore hidden gems closer to home, often overlooked for more distant attractions. By prioritizing efficiency in your travel plans, you’re not only safeguarding your budget but also embracing an adventure that’s as mindful as it is boundless.

Become a Savvy Shopper for Groceries and Supplies

Embracing the journey of RV living or traveling shouldn’t mean compromising on the quality of your meals or the necessities that keep your travels smooth. Transitioning into a savvy shopper requires a blend of mindfulness and strategy. Dive into the habit of scouring for deals, utilizing coupons, and timing your purchases with sales at local markets, dollar stores, and bulk outlets. An essential step is planning your meals with precision; this not only curtails the frequent, budget-draining trips to the supermarket but also ensures that every dish brings comfort and a taste of home, no matter where you are. This practice of mindful shopping extends beyond groceries to all RV supplies. Every dollar saved is a step closer to sustaining your adventurous lifestyle without the shadow of financial strain. Embrace the art of smart shopping – it’s a rewarding journey that nurtures both your spirit of adventure and your budget.

Join RV Clubs and Associations for Exclusive Discounts

Embarking on the RV journey envelops us in a community of like-minded adventurers, and joining RV clubs and associations taps into the heart of this vibrant community. These organizations aren’t just social havens; they’re gateways to a plethora of exclusive discounts that can significantly reduce your RV costs. From slashed campground fees to savings on RV maintenance and gear, the perks of membership extend far beyond the camaraderie. Imagine the joy of discovering new destinations while enjoying reduced rates on accommodations and essential services, making each trip more accessible and budget-friendly. Member benefits often include access to invaluable resources like travel guides and emergency roadside assistance, ensuring your adventures are not only economical but also safe and well-informed. By aligning with these clubs, you’re not just saving money; you’re investing in a network of support and shared wisdom that enriches your RV lifestyle in immeasurable ways. So, take a step towards maximizing your savings and enhancing your travel experiences by exploring the diverse world of RV clubs and associations. Your journey through the wonders of RV living will be all the more rewarding for it.

Use Apps and Technology to Find Deals

In an age where technology touches almost every aspect of our lives, leveraging apps and digital tools offers a savvy way to stretch your RV budget further. The journey of discovering cost-saving opportunities on the road is made simpler and more accessible through the myriad of apps designed for RVers. From platforms that compare fuel prices in real time to those offering last-minute deals on campsites, these digital allies can be indispensable in managing your RV costs effectively. Embrace the convenience of technology to uncover hidden discounts on campgrounds, maintenance services, and even local attractions. Engaging with online communities and forums dedicated to RV living can also reveal insider tips and promotional codes not widely advertised. This digital exploration not only paves the way for significant savings but also connects you to a broader community of resourceful travelers, all from the comfort of your RV. So, let your smartphone or tablet be a tool that empowers your budget-friendly adventures, ensuring that every dollar saved is a step towards your next unforgettable experience on the open road.

Off-Season Travels for Lower Prices and Crowds

Embracing the path less traveled during off-season periods offers a serene and cost-effective way to explore the wonders of RV living. As leaves change color or before the first bloom, destinations reveal their quiet beauty, allowing you to immerse yourself in the landscape without the hustle of peak season crowds. This time of year, when the buzz of tourists thins, campgrounds and RV parks often extend inviting discounts, making each stay more affordable. The tranquility of off-season travel not only provides a peaceful backdrop for your adventures but also presents an opportunity to connect more deeply with local communities and the natural world. Venturing out during these quieter times encourages a thoughtful exploration where every moment feels personal, every vista untouched. It’s in these gentle pauses that the heart of RV travel beats the strongest, offering both a respite for the soul and a balm for the budget. By aligning your journeys with the rhythm of the seasons, you uncover a world where the luxury of peace and affordability go hand in hand, crafting experiences that are rich in discovery yet mindful of expenditure.
